The X-Rad320 is a high-performance x-ray irradiation system designed for advanced preclinical and translational research requiring precise control, imaging integration, and highly reproducible experimental conditions. It supports a broad range of applications across radiation research, including complex biological studies, multi-model experiments, and advanced dose response investigations.
Built as a versatile x-ray irradiator, the X-Rad320 combines accurate dose delivery with integrated imaging capability, enabling researchers to visualise and refine experimental setup in real time. It supports precise dose irradiation performance, making it suitable for studies where consistency, repeatability, and experimental control are critical.
The system enables targeted and structured research approaches across cell, tissue, and in vivo models. It also supports in vitro applications and advanced cell irradiation studies, bridging biological research with translational models in a single integrated platform.
